Output afcf89dbd673a02253fbd3c2f96e44dc89fc84a07e9cafbc9f3589757ab92a1f:0

value
25485687
script pubkey
OP_0 OP_PUSHBYTES_20 c3520b359d9b31214a4210f756abf558399b699c
address
bc1qcdfqkdvanvcjzjjzzrm4d2l4tquek6vudjhu00
transaction
afcf89dbd673a02253fbd3c2f96e44dc89fc84a07e9cafbc9f3589757ab92a1f
confirmations
139836
spent
false